Output e24c121e3aebfbaae9d73f84e30d93c0c1ac75fb8ba67a8ea71b0ca74d742f88:1

value
4198750
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1cd4d5d64381ccb023bb588089a447466eb4f4ed OP_EQUALVERIFY OP_CHECKSIG
address
13dStRn5Xtga5YovnChPR3fffQ4gGKtq9b
transaction
e24c121e3aebfbaae9d73f84e30d93c0c1ac75fb8ba67a8ea71b0ca74d742f88
confirmations
433987
spent
true